The Marriott complex has two condo complexes (surf and Ocean Club) where you can get anything from a studio to a two bedroom. The Surf Club has a nice lazy river which both kids and adults like, It also has a swim up bar. The Ocean Club, right next door is a little more laid back. There is also a Full Marriott hotel and a Ritz, both of which have full operating casinos. This is in an oceanfront high rise area, an easy walk to restaurants etc . About 4 or 5 miles from the hustle bustle of downtown, where the cruise ships dock. A friend of mine is partial to Playa Linda, where he owns several timeshare weeks. It's a couple doors down from the Marriott.

No matter what time of year you go, be prepared for the wind. It takes the edge off the heat, but I'm not talking a mild breeze.
